These oils are high in monounsaturated fatty acids (MUFAs). MUFAs help lower cholesterol and reduce inflammation. They protect your cells and prevent damage from free radicals.
Saturated fats are found in animal products including meat, dairy products, butter and other dairy products. SFAs can raise LDL ("bad") cholesterol levels and increase triglycerides. They promote weight gain and abdominal fat.
Polyunsaturated fats (PUFAs) are found in plant-based sources like vegetable oils, nuts, seeds, and grains. PUFAs are good for your heart health and help to reduce inflammation. They also help control blood sugar and cholesterol.
